Give to Gain Jennifer Arends Reyes International Women’s Day Message

March 7, 2026
in Community
International Women’s Day

International Women’s Day

6
VIEWS

The Give to Gain Jennifer Arends Reyes International Women’s Day message emphasized that real progress in society comes when people choose to support, respect, and create opportunities for others.

Speaking in connection with International Women’s Day, Parliamentarian and AVP faction leader Jennifer Arends-Reyes highlighted this year’s theme, “Give to Gain,” explaining that meaningful change begins when communities invest in the empowerment of women.

Empowering Women Strengthens the Nation

According to the Give to Gain Jennifer Arends Reyes International Women’s Day message, investing in women should not be seen as an expense but rather as a long-term benefit for the entire country.

“Give to Gain reminds us that investing in women is not a cost but a gain for our nation,” Arends-Reyes stated. “When we give young women access to education, guidance, and economic opportunities, we create leadership, innovation, and stability for Aruba’s future.”

She noted that supporting women contributes directly to national development and social stability.

Collective Responsibility Across Society

The Give to Gain Jennifer Arends Reyes International Women’s Day message called on all sectors of society — including government, the private sector, social organizations, and communities — to reflect on what they can contribute to building a more inclusive future.

Arends-Reyes suggested several key areas where support can make a difference:

  • expanding training and professional development opportunities for young women

  • providing stronger support for single mothers and vulnerable families

  • prioritizing protection against domestic violence and abuse

  • encouraging female entrepreneurship and financial independence

Gender Equality as Strategic Investment

The Give to Gain Jennifer Arends Reyes International Women’s Day message stressed that gender equality is not only a social goal but also a strategic investment in national progress.

“If we provide confidence and resources to our women, they will gain strength and independence,” she explained. “And through their progress, Aruba will also benefit.”

A Call for Real Action

Arends-Reyes concluded by stating that International Women’s Day should go beyond symbolic words and become a commitment to building a society where every young woman has the opportunity to reach her full potential.

“Give to Gain is a mindset,” she said. “When we give with an open heart and long-term vision, everyone benefits — as families, as a community, and as a nation.”
